  1. Ratio of the cost price to marked price of the Book is 4: 5. the shop offer a discount of 15% and the marked price of the article is Rs.720. What is the profit percentage of the Book?
    3.25%
    5.25%
    4.25%
    5.25%
    6.25%
    Option E
    CP = 4/5 * 720 = Rs.576
    SP = 720 * 85/100 = Rs.612
    Profit percentage = (612 – 576)/576 * 100
    = 6.25%

     


  2. Kayal and Mayan together can complete a work in 30 days. If Mayan alone complete 20% of the work in 16 days. In how many days Kayal alone complete 75% of the work?
    36
    38
    40
    42
    44
    Option A
    K+ M = 1/30
    M = 5/1 * 16 = 80 days
    K= 1/30 – 1/80
    K = (8 – 3)/240 = 5/240
    K = 1/48
    K complete the 75% of the work in = 48 * ¾ = 36 days

  4. Person S invests Rs.8000 in scheme A which offer simple interest at 15% per annum for x years. After x years S received the total amount is Rs.17600. Find the value of x
    5
    6
    7
    8
    9
    Option D
    SI = (P * N * R)/100
    SI = 17600 – 8000 = Rs.9600
    9600 = (8000 * 15 * N)/100
    N = 8 years

     


  5. Ratio of the speed of Ship in still water to river is 4: 1. If the ship rowing the speed of 20 kmph in still water, then what is the ratio of the speed of ship rowing against the current and along the current?
    3: 5
    3: 7
    4: 5
    3: 8
    3: 10
    Option A
    Speed of river = ¼ * 20 = 5 kmph
    Speed of the ship along the river = 20 + 5 = 25 kmph
    Speed of the boat against the river = 20 – 5 = 15 kmph
    Required ratio = 15: 25
    = 3: 5

     


  6. A container of 120 liters contains oil and ghee. If 60 % of oil and 30 % of ghee is taken out, then the vessel will be half empty. Find the ratio of initial quantity of oil and ghee in the container?
    5:6
    2 : 1
    1:6
    7:4
    2:0
    Option B
    O+ G = 120 -à (1)
    (60/100) * O + (30/100) * G = 60
    6O + 3G = 600 —> (2)
    By solving the equation (1) and (2), we get,
    O = 80 liters, G = 40 liters
    Required ratio = 80 : 40 = 2 : 1

     


  7. How many 6 letter words with or without meaning can be formed out of the letters of the word, ‘INCUBATORS’, if repetition of letters is not allowed?
    169006
    350861
    151200
    713058
    601427
    Option C
    The word contains 10 different letters.
    Required number of words = 10p6
    = > (10 * 9 * 8 * 7 * 6 * 5) = 151200

     


  8. A guy drives 360 km from point A to B in 5 hours and backs to point B in 4 hours. If M is the average speed of the entire trip, then the average speed for the journey from B to A exceeds M by?
    10 km/hr
    56km/hr
    89km/hr
    45km/hr
    16km/hr
    Option A
    The speed from A to B = 360/5 = 72 km/hr
    The speed from B to A = 360/4 = 90 km/hr
    The average speed of the entire trip = 2xy/(x+ y)
    = > [(2 * 72 * 90) / 162]
    = > 80 km/hr
    Required difference = 90 – 80 = 10 km/hr

  10. A express train crosses a pole in 25 sec and the same train crosses a platform of length 150 m in 40 sec. Find the length of the train?
    567m
    605m
    845m
    250 m
    831m
    Option D
    Let the length of express be x,
    Here, the speed of the train is equal. So,
    (x / 25) = (x + 150) / 40
    8x = 5x + 750
    3x = 750
    x = 250
    The length of the train (x) = 250 m
